Active low enable input to turn on the FET. Internally pulled high to BIAS through 2MΩ. Range: 0 to 24V
Programmable OV protection to prevent continued operation when the monitored voltage is too high. A back-to-back FET
configuration must be employed to implement the OVP capability. Range: 0V to 24V
Chip ground reference.
